Uniform

1.  Scouts is a uniformed organisation.  We pride ourselves on our dress code.  Once invested, Scouts must  wear their uniform.   

2.  Unless instructed otherwise via the blog or prior arrangement with the leaders:  Scout shirt, scarf, cap and joggers/sneakers/boots are to be worn to every meeting.  No skirts, no tights no brightly coloured shorts/pants/jeans are to be worn. Neutral or navy coloured shorts/pants/jeans only. No thongs or sandals. 

3.  If an invested child attends a meeting and repeatedly breaches the dress code – the leader may instruct them to sit out of the opening and closing parades. 

4.  If your child has lost their uniform you will need to purchase another one.   In addition, you will also need to purchase the badges.
